"Wicked: For Good" hits theaters this weekend. And if you're wanting a back-to-back feature of "Wicked" and "Wicked: For Good," then you'll want to take off work this Thursday to see it at AMC Patriot 13 in Lawton.

Lawton's AMC Patriot 13 will screen a "Wicked" and "Wicked: For Good" double feature this Thursday. The double feature will start at 11 a.m. Both movies clock in close to three hours each. The double feature does include an intermission.

Ticket prices for the "Wicked" double feature are actually not that bad. The cost to see both of the movies back-to-back is only $18.

Lawton's AMC Patriot 13 has multiple opportunities to see 'Wicked: For Good.'

If you're planning on only seeing "Wicked: For Good," then you'll have plenty of options for seeing the new movie at Lawton's AMC Patriot 13 this weekend. Starting Thursday, movie goers can see "Wicked: For Good" in IMAX, 3D and digital at Lawton's AMC Patriot 13.

Ticket prices for "Wicked: For Good" vary on viewing experience and times. More information on tickets and screen schedules can be found online.

Lawton's Vaska Theatre will also screen 'Wicked: For Good."

Lawton residents can also see "Wicked: For Good" at the town's local, historic movie theater, the Vaska Theatre. The Vaska will screen "Wicked: For Good" this weekend starting on Thursday.

Tickets and showtimes can be found on the Vaska's official website. The Vaska will also have special "Wicked: For Good" potion cups available for purchase!
